Deck Strategies

  • Kamiz, Obscura Oculus

    Kamiz, Obscura Oculus

    Focus on dealing combat damage to place +1/+1 counters on creatures, then use the counters to gain incremental value and win through combat.

  • Gluntch, the Bestower

    Gluntch, the Bestower

    Play a group hug style deck that distributes +1/+1 counters, treasure tokens, and card draw to all players to accelerate the game and build board presence.

  • Yusri, Fortune's Flame

    Yusri, Fortune's Flame

    Draw large amounts of cards with coin flip mechanics that can allow casting spells for free and deal damage to self, aiming to generate value from card draw and alternate win conditions.

  • Grolnok, the Omnivore

    Grolnok, the Omnivore

    Mill self to improve card selection, then deploy a large board presence with creatures that become difficult to block, using evasive abilities and equipment to maintain pressure.

Gameplay Insights

  • 1

    Gluntch's end step ability to distribute counters, card draw, and treasures helped push the group hug dynamic early, accelerating everyone's development.

  • 2

    Yusri's coin flip mechanic created a tension between risk and reward—drawing cards but taking damage, with the potential to cast spells for free if successful.

  • 3

    Grolnok used self-mill combined with evasive abilities and equipment like Lightning Greaves and Aqueous Form to protect himself and his creatures while building a threatening board.

  • 4

    Kamiz leveraged extra land plays from Azusa, Lost but Seeking to ramp quickly, enabling the deployment of powerful creatures and the accumulation of counters faster than opponents expected.

  • 5

    The interplay between group hug benefits and individual win conditions created a dynamic where cooperation initially balanced the board but shifted as players started focusing on their own paths to victory.

Summary

The game began with a slow setup phase where players established their mana bases and began deploying key pieces to support their strategies. Kamiz, Obscura Oculus focused on accumulating +1/+1 counters through combat damage and leveraging them for value. Gluntch, the Bestower played a group hug style, distributing counters, treasures, and card draw to keep the game progressing quickly and foster a cooperative environment initially. Yusri, Fortune's Flame aimed to draw large amounts of cards and use coin flips for potential free casting and damage mitigation, creating a high variance but powerful engine. Grolnok, the Omnivore sought to mill himself for card advantage and then dominate the board with a large, overwhelming presence.
